Effective DART/Flutter coding Assistant-無料のDART/Flutterコードアシスタント
AIパワーの専門知識でコードを引き上げる
Explain how to use Flutter widgets effectively by...
Describe the best practices for Dart programming when...
Provide a code example that demonstrates optimization for...
Outline the steps to debug common issues in Flutter related to...
関連ツール
もっと読み込むFlutter Pro
Expert Flutter/Dart guidance with concise, clear advice on best practices.
Advanced Dart Assistant
A friendly Dart programming assistant, ready to assist you.
FlutterDartFrnd
Focused on Flutter/Dart, broadens view on request.
Flutter Dev Assistant
Assists in Flutter development with coding advice and best practices
Flutter Helper
Streamline your Flutter development with AI-powered assistant. Get instant code solutions, best practice tips, – all in a user-friendly package designed for Flutter efficiency.
Flutter Code Companion
Flutter/Dart software engineer assistant.
Effective DART/Flutterコーディングアシスタント: 概要
Effective DART/Flutterコーディングアシスタントは、DartおよびFlutter開発に焦点を当てたソフトウェアエンジニアのために特別に設計されたツールです。Effective Dartの慣行に従って、明確で効率的で保守可能なコード開発を容易にすることを目的としています。 このアシスタントは、コーディングのベストプラクティス、パフォーマンス最適化、セキュリティ検討事項、および費用対効果のソリューションに関するガイダンスを提供します。 コードレビュー、リファクタリング、最適化、バグ修正に役立ち、Dart言語とFlutterフレームワークに焦点を当て、堅牢でスケーラブルで高パフォーマンスなモバイルおよびウェブアプリケーションの開発を確実にします。 Powered by ChatGPT-4o。
Effective DART/Flutterコーディングアシスタントの主要機能
コードレビューとベストプラクティスフィードバック
Example
フラッターウィジェットのコードをレビューして、不要なネスト構造の回避やより記述的な変数名の提案など、Effective Dartガイドラインに準拠していることを確認します。
Scenario
開発者がFlutter UIコンポーネントコードをレビューのために送信します。アシスタントはコードを分析し、読みやすさの向上のための改善を提案し、Dartの規約を順守していることを確認します。
最適化パフォーマンスのためのコードリファクタリング
Example
非効率的な状態管理によってアプリの反応性が低下しているシナリオで、より効率的なパターンを使用する状態管理ソリューションをリファクタリングします。
Scenario
アプリが非効率な状態管理のために遅延を経験しているシナリオでは、アシスタントは最適化された状態管理アプローチを使用したリファクタリングされたコードスニペットを提供します。
パフォーマンスとコストの最適化
Example
頻繁かつ大量のデータクエリのために高いサーバー負荷を受けているFlutterアプリ内のデータベースクエリを最適化してレイテンシを削減し、クラウドサービスコストを削減する可能性があります。
Scenario
頻繁で大量のデータクエリのために高いサーバー負荷を受けているアプリの場合、アシスタントはパフォーマンスの強化とコスト削減のためのクエリ最適化を提案します。
バグ修正とエラー解決
Example
Dartコードで一般的なnullポインタの例外を識別および修正します。
Scenario
開発者がDartアプリケーションでランタイム例外に遭遇したとき、アシスタントは発生した可能性の高い原因を特定し、それを修正するためのソリューションを提供します。
Effective DART/Flutterコーディングアシスタントのターゲットユーザーグループ
DartおよびFlutter開発者
初心者からエキスパートまで、DartとFlutterを使用しているソフトウェアエンジニアと開発者で、コード品質を向上させ、ベストプラクティスに従い、複雑なコーディングの問題を解決することを目的としています。
モバイルおよびウェブアプリケーションチーム
クロスプラットフォームのモバイルおよびウェブアプリケーションをFlutterを使用して開発しているチームで、コードの一貫性の維持、パフォーマンスの最適化、開発コストの削減を支援する必要があります。
教育機関と学習者
コンピュータサイエンスまたはソフトウェアエンジニアリングのコースで学習している学生や教育者は、DartおよびFlutterを効果的に学習するためにこのツールを活用したり、コーディングスタンダードを理解したり、最適化されたコーディング手法を実践したりできます。
Effective DART/Flutterコーディングアシスタントの使用
無料トライアルへのアクセス
ログインやChatGPT Plusが不要な無料トライアルのためにyeschat.aiをご覧ください。
コーディングニーズの特定
コードレビュー、リファクタリング、最適化、バグ修正など、アシスタンスが必要な領域を特定するためにDART/Flutterプロジェクトを評価します。
アシスタントとの対話
チャットインターフェースにDART/Flutterコードまたは特定のクエリを入力します。最も効果的な支援を受けるには、質問を明確かつ詳細にしてください。
提案の適用
アシスタントの提案をコードに実装し、Effective Dartプラクティスへの準拠と最適化のアドバイスに焦点を当てます。
継続的な学習
提供されたフィードバックとソリューションを学習ツールとして使用し、コーディングプラクティスとDART/Flutterの理解を向上させます。
他の高度で実用的なGPTを試す
ストーリーテラーGPT
AIでクリエイティビティを解き放とう
Your Actuary
AIアクチュアリー専門知識で意思決定を強化
FTL GPT
Empowering future explorations with AI.
AI天気ずんだもん
あなたのAIパワー天気コンパニオン
Poetry Workshop
AIの工夫で詩を創る
Engaging Emailer
AIでメールを革新する
Prompt Extractor
Transforming Images into Detailed Prompts with AI
Ley de Amnistia Procés
Amnesty law insight with AI power
Ecommerce SEO Tools
AIでEコマースを最適化
Category Descriptions for Ecommerce
AIパワーの説明でEコマースを向上させる
Ask Goldie Bug
AIで金の道を照らす
Chat Translate
AI翻訳でコミュニケーションを強化
Effective DART/FlutterコーディングアシスタントQ&A
アシスタントはコードの最適化にどのように役立ちますか?
アシスタントは、パフォーマンスの向上とリソース使用量の削減に焦点を当てて、DART/Flutterコードの最適化を提案します。主要な問題を優先し、副次的な懸念を要約します。
初心者にとってアシスタントはDART/Flutterで役に立ちますか?
絶対に。明確で分かりやすいコード例と説明を提供するので、ベストプラクティスを理解するための素晴らしい学習ツールです。DART/Flutterの開発のための初心者に。
アシスタントはコードのセキュリティの問題を特定するのに役立ちますか?
はい。アシスタントはDART/Flutterコードの潜在的なセキュリティの脆弱性を指摘し、アプリケーションのセキュリティを強化するための改善を提案できます。
アシスタントはレガシーコードのリファクタリングのサポートを提供しますか?
もちろんできます。アシスタントは、レガシーDART / Flutterコードのリファクタリングを支援でき、Effective Dartのガイドラインに沿った、より現代的、効率的、クリーンなコードの代替案を提供できます。
アシスタントはコードレビューリクエストをどのように処理しますか?
コードレビューでは、アシスタントはEffective Dartプラクティスに基づいて詳細なフィードバックを提供します。これには、より良い命名規則、コードの繰り返しの削減、誤字脱字や不整合性の強調の提案が含まれます。